What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as?

The average price of all flights from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to Las Vegas on a Wednesday and more expensive on a Sunday. On your return trip to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port, you should consider flying back on a Wednesday, and avoid Saturdays for better de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as is February, where tickets cost $747 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and August, where the average cost of tickets is $1,148 and $1,061 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 14 days before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Las Vegas?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Las Vegas with an airline and back to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port with another airline. Booking your flights between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port and LAS can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
